14 lines
548 B
Plaintext
14 lines
548 B
Plaintext
From: Brian Behlendorf <behlendorf1@llnl.gov>
|
|
Subject: [PATCH] fix list
|
|
|
|
Remove all instances of list handling where the API is not used
|
|
and instead list data members are directly accessed. Doing this
|
|
sort of thing is bad for portability.
|
|
|
|
Additionally, ensure that list_link_init() is called on newly
|
|
created list nodes. This ensures the node is properly initialized
|
|
and does not rely on the assumption that zero'ing the list_node_t
|
|
via kmem_zalloc() is the same as proper initialization.
|
|
|
|
Signed-off-by: Brian Behlendorf <behlendorf1@llnl.gov>
|